The photography by Chris Jordan is part of an exhibit titled Intolerable Beauty Portraits of American Mass Consumption shown at the Paul Kopeikin Gallery in Los Angeles.

Via: spaceandculture

Our consumerism holds an anesthetizing kind of mob mentality; collectively we are committing a vast and unsustainable act of taking, but we each are anonymous and no one is in charge or accountable for the consequences... So perhaps my photographs can serve as portals to a kind of cultural self-reflection. It may not be the most comfortable terrain, but I have heard it said that in risking self-awareness, at least we know we are awake."
